Amphicynodon
Amphicynodon is an extinct genus of mammal of the family Ursidae, endemic to Europe and Asia during the Oligocene, living from ~33.9—28.4 Mya, existing for approximately 5.5 million years. Amphicynodon is a small basal member of Ursidae similar to early Mustelids in both size and existence.
